summaryrefslogtreecommitdiff
path: root/classes/image.bbclass
diff options
context:
space:
mode:
authorRichard Purdie <rpurdie@rpsys.net>2007-11-17 23:21:03 +0000
committerRichard Purdie <rpurdie@rpsys.net>2007-11-17 23:21:03 +0000
commit4b751ba2557d2e3f448f92589ee0c9d5e30f6388 (patch)
tree1d6d10ef0f954314d31dba063faa454bf33d05f1 /classes/image.bbclass
parent702d82aa16bb05d638353677359846af2d125674 (diff)
classes: Sync staging layout cleanups from Poky
Diffstat (limited to 'classes/image.bbclass')
-rw-r--r--classes/image.bbclass8
1 files changed, 7 insertions, 1 deletions
diff --git a/classes/image.bbclass b/classes/image.bbclass
index 3420e3f53a..312307c831 100644
--- a/classes/image.bbclass
+++ b/classes/image.bbclass
@@ -4,6 +4,7 @@ LICENSE = "MIT"
PACKAGES = ""
RDEPENDS += "${IMAGE_INSTALL}"
+# "export IMAGE_BASENAME" not supported at this time
IMAGE_BASENAME[export] = "1"
export PACKAGE_INSTALL ?= "${IMAGE_INSTALL}"
@@ -179,8 +180,13 @@ set_image_autologin () {
sed -i 's%^AUTOLOGIN=\"false"%AUTOLOGIN="true"%g' ${IMAGE_ROOTFS}/etc/sysconfig/gpelogin
}
+# Can be use to create /etc/timestamp during image construction to give a reasonably
+# sane default time setting
+rootfs_update_timestamp () {
+ date "+%m%d%H%M%Y" >${IMAGE_ROOTFS}/etc/timestamp
+}
# export the zap_root_password, create_etc_timestamp and remote_init_link
-EXPORT_FUNCTIONS zap_root_password create_etc_timestamp remove_init_link do_rootfs make_zimage_symlink_relative set_image_autologin
+EXPORT_FUNCTIONS zap_root_password create_etc_timestamp remove_init_link do_rootfs make_zimage_symlink_relative set_image_autologin rootfs_update_timestamp
addtask rootfs before do_build after do_install